Augustus Minerals Limited (AUG)
Augustus Minerals Limited (ASX: AUG) is an Australian mineral exploration company primarily focused on discovering battery and precious metals. Operating in Western Australia's Eastern Goldfields region, the company targets lithium, nickel, and gold deposits across its prospective tenement portfolio.

Augustus Minerals is a relatively new entrant to the ASX, having listed in May 2023 with a small market capitalization of A$8 million. As a junior explorer, its current business position is entirely focused on early-stage exploration and identifying commercially viable mineral deposits within its Western Australian project areas. The company is pre-revenue and pre-profit, with operations centered on geological mapping, geophysical surveys, and initial drilling campaigns to define targets.
The growth outlook for Augustus Minerals is highly speculative and directly tied to exploration success. Upcoming catalysts include the announcement of significant drilling results, particularly for high-demand commodities like lithium and nickel, and any progress towards defining a JORC-compliant resource. Strategic direction involves systematic exploration to unlock value from its tenements, with potential future capital raises to fund more extensive drilling programs and development work, should initial results be promising.
Bull Case
- • Discovery of significant, high-grade lithium, nickel, or gold mineralisation at their Western Australian projects, leading to a substantial increase in projected resource size and quality.
- • Sustained strong demand and rising prices for battery metals (lithium, nickel) and gold, enhancing the potential economic viability of any discoveries.
- • Successful capital raises at favorable terms to fund accelerated exploration and development, reducing shareholder dilution while advancing key projects towards production feasibility.
Bear Case
- • Unfavorable drilling results or failure to identify commercially viable mineralisation, leading to a write-down of exploration assets and lack of investor confidence.
- • Significant decline in commodity prices for lithium, nickel, or gold, making potential discoveries less economically attractive or difficult to finance.
- • Challenges in securing adequate funding for ongoing exploration and development in a tight capital market, potentially leading to excessive dilution or project delays/stalls.

What does AUG do?
Augustus Minerals Limited is a mineral exploration company listed on the ASX, primarily engaged in exploring for lithium, nickel, and gold deposits across its project portfolio located in the Eastern Goldfields of Western Australia.
Is AUG a good investment?
As a newly listed micro-cap exploration company, AUG is a highly speculative investment. Its potential as a 'good investment' hinges entirely on the success of its exploration programs in discovering commercially viable mineral deposits, particularly for high-demand battery metals. It carries significant risk but also offers high upside potential in the event of major discoveries.
What drives AUG's share price?
AUG's share price is predominantly driven by exploration news, such as drilling results (especially high-grade intercepts), updates on resource definition, and the general market sentiment for junior explorers. Commodity price trends for lithium, nickel, and gold also play a crucial role, alongside capital raising announcements and broader investor appetite for speculative mining ventures.
